Historic Football Season Has Lasting Benefit for TCU

Ahead of tonight’s Spring Game, TCU News reflects on the historic 2022-2023 football season that landed the Horned Frogs in the National Championship for the first time in 84 years.

City of Fort Worth Honors TCU with Proclamation for 150th

In honor of TCU’s Sesquicentennial, the city of Fort Worth presented a proclamation to TCU at its city council meeting, recognizing the institution’s long and intertwined history with the city.

Ensemble Concert Series: TCU Mariachi Sangre Royal

The mariachi program started as a student group and is now an official ensemble and course in the School of Music. Enjoy an evening of musical excellence with them April 17.

TCU Presents Winner of the DAISY in Training Award

TCU Nursing senior Geo Martinez was nominated by Dennis Cheek, Abell-Hanger Professor of Gerontological Nursing, for his action in helping another TCU student with a hypoglycemic episode.
